Purpose & Capability
Name/description describe a tmux-based bridge to a local 'claude' CLI; the included script implements tmux session creation, send/approve/status/stop/restart/peek/history etc. There are no unrelated environment variables or external services requested. This set of requirements is coherent for the stated purpose.
Instruction Scope
SKILL.md and the script instruct the agent to forward every message to a local claude CLI running in tmux and to manage workdirs (including user-specified paths) and sandbox temp dirs. This is expected, but it means any forwarded chat message can cause the local Claude CLI to run actions (including invoking shell-mode or initiating file reads/writes via CC). The instructions do not attempt to read other unrelated system state beyond the skill's own state files in ~/.openclaw/claude-code-bridge.
Install Mechanism
No install spec or external downloads; this is an instruction-only skill with one shell script and docs. Nothing is fetched from arbitrary URLs and no archives are extracted.
Credentials
The skill requires no credentials or special env vars. It uses standard local paths (HOME, ~/.openclaw/*) and an optional CLAUDE_BIN override; these are proportional to running a local CLI bridge.
Persistence & Privilege
always is false and autonomous invocation is allowed by default (normal). The skill stores state under ~/.openclaw/claude-code-bridge and creates tmux sessions — appropriate for its function and not modifying other skills or system-wide configs.
Assessment
This skill is internally coherent, but it forwards chat text directly into a local interactive Claude CLI — which can execute commands, read/write files, and output file contents. Before installing: 1) Only enable/activate it for trusted chat channels (untrusted group chats could be used to run commands). 2) Prefer '沙盒' (sandbox) mode when experimenting; sandbox directories are created in /tmp and cleaned on stop. 3) Review the script (scripts/claude-code-bridge.sh) locally to confirm behavior and the default CLAUDE_BIN path, and consider running it in a restricted test account. 4) Be aware it writes logs and state to ~/.openclaw/claude-code-bridge and creates tmux sessions named ccb_<id>. 5) Note source/homepage unknown — if provenance is important, request the upstream repository or author and verify updates before trusting long-term.

Claude Code Bridge

Bridge every incoming message to a live, persistent claude CLI process running in a background tmux session. The user interacts via QQ/Telegram/any channel; Claude Code responds as if they were typing in a real terminal.

Session State Detection (CRITICAL — CHECK EVERY TURN)

At the start of EVERY incoming message, determine session state:

~/.openclaw/workspace/skills/claude-code-bridge/scripts/claude-code-bridge.sh "<SESSION_ID>" status
  • ✅ Claude Code 会话运行中CC mode active, route message to CC
  • ⭕ 没有活跃CC mode off, respond normally
  • ⚠️ CC 正在等待审批 → tell user and await their approval choice

Construct <SESSION_ID> as <channel>_<chat_id> using only [a-zA-Z0-9_].

Handling CC Approval Prompts

When CC encounters a tool it needs permission to run, it shows a TUI selection menu (arrow-key navigation, not text input). The approve action handles this:

CC shows:
  Do you want to proceed?
  ❯ 1. Yes
    2. Yes, allow from this project
    3. No

The user's reply should be interpreted:

  • "y" / "是" / "好" / "1" / "同意" → approve 1
  • "2" / "允许" / "一直允许" → approve 2
  • "n" / "否" / "不" / "3" / "拒绝" → approve 3
  • "取消" / "cancel" → approve esc

Long Tasks & Streaming

For tasks that take a long time (refactoring, writing large codebases):

  1. Detect intent: if the user's message implies a large task (e.g. "重构整个项目", "帮我写一个完整的 XXX"), use --long flag (5-minute timeout)
  2. If the output is empty after timeout, use peek to check CC's current state
  3. If CC is still working, inform the user: CC 仍在处理中,稍后再查
  4. Then use peek or history to get progress updates

Formatting — Seamless Mode

Goal: make the user feel like they're talking to Claude Code directly.

When CC session is active:

  • Do NOT prefix every reply with 🤖 CC → — just relay CC's output directly
  • Only add brief status markers for: · Session startup / shutdown · Approval prompts (show the options) · Errors / timeouts
  • CC's code blocks, file paths, tool output → relay as-is, no reformatting
  • Empty output → brief CC 处理中... then try peek after 3s
  • Output >3000 chars → show last 2000 chars, note /cc history for full output
  • Approval prompt → show options directly, minimal decoration

Error Handling

SituationAction
send returns emptyWait 3s, run peek, relay result
Session not foundInform user, offer to start
Session crashedDetect via status, offer restart
CC shows errorRelay error verbatim
Timeout on long taskInform user, suggest peek or history
